RAINFALL AFFECTS CHAPARRAL AREA, ROAD CREWS CLEARING DEBRIS
Overnight rainfall and runoff has created some bodies of standing water in and around the southern Doña Ana County community of Chaparral, possibly leaving some residents stranded. No reports of serious residential or commercial flooding have been received.

EMERGENCY OPERATIONS CENTER ACTIVATED FOR FLOOD RESPONSE
The Doña Ana County Emergency Operations Center has been activated to respond to flooding in many communities south of Las Cruces. The areas hardest hit appear to be Chaparral, Anthony, La Union, Santa Teresa and the City of Sunland Park.

COUNTY BLOOD DRIVE NETS 30 PINTS IN HONOR OF JUDY PRICE
For the sixth consecutive year, Doña Ana County employees rallied to give blood in honor of the late Judy Price, who died Sept. 4, 2001, after a long battle with cancer.

DOÑA ANA COUNTY WEBSITE CITED AS AMONG NATION’S 10 BEST
The Center for Digital Government and the National Association of Counties (NACo) have named Doña Ana County’s website the ninth-best in the United States for counties with populations under 250,000.
